因为调试MySQL数据接口,总是需要输入密码很烦,所以决定取消mysql的root密码,
网上推荐的有两种方法:
1、mysql命令
SET PASSWORD FOR root@localhost=PASSWORD('');
2、运行 mysqladmin 命令
mysqladmin -u root -p password
第一种我没用到,用了第二种,输入指令后要求输入当前密码,输入后提示,
New password:
Confirm new password:
在这两个地方直接回车即可,再测试,密码就被去掉了。
然后,打开MySQL Workbench 或者 使用 mysql -u root; 指令登陆时,就不会再弹出密码输入的要求了。
---------------------------------------
还有一些关于phpMyAdmin操作数据库的教程,我这里不使用,所以跳过,但备注一下。
登录phpMyAdmin时会发现无法登录,
phpMyAdmin默认不允许密码为空,
这里找到config.sample.inc.php文件,
文件名改为config.inc.php,
打开后修改$cfg['Servers'][$i]['AllowNoPassword'] = false;为true